INFURA: The API Gateway That Powers Most Ethereum Applications

This project aims to provide enterprise-level Ethereum and IPFS nodes.

INFURA consists of Ethereum nodes, IPFS nodes, and a service layer named Ferryman which provides routing and load balancing services.
